What is A4 Copier Paper?

A4 paper is part of the ISO 216 requirement, which defines the sizes of paper utilized in many nations worldwide. The dimensions of A4 paper are 210 mm × 297 mm (8.27 in × 11.69 in). This size is commonly utilized for documents, letters, reports, and other printed products. A4 paper is commonly accepted in the corporate sector, universities, and homes.

The weight of the paper, which is usually determined in grams per square meter (gsm), considerably affects its quality and toughness. A4 paper is typically readily available in weights ranging from 70 gsm to 300 gsm.

Kinds Of A4 Copier Paper

A4 copier paper can be found in different types, each designed for particular functions. Here are some of the most typical types:

  1. Standard Copier Paper (80 gsm)
    The go-to option for daily printing, standard photo copier paper appropriates for fundamental printing tasks. It is economical and practical for black-and-white documents.

  2. Premium Copier Paper (90-100 gsm)
    Slightly much heavier and smoother than basic paper, premium photo copier paper is perfect for premium prints, presentations, and files that require an expert look.

  3. Recycled Copier Paper
    Made from recycled products, this kind of paper is an environmentally friendly alternative for those wanting to lessen their ecological impact. It is readily available in various weights and is appropriate for everyday use.

  4. Photo Paper
    A4 image paper has a specific covering that permits for vibrant color recreation and is utilized for printing photographs or high-resolution images.

  5. Cardstock (200-300 gsm)
    Heavier than standard copier paper, cardstock appropriates for creating cards, leaflets, and other materials that require toughness.

Aspects to Consider When Buying A4 Copier Paper

Getting A4 copier paper might appear simple, however there are numerous elements to think about to ensure you are making the very best option for your needs:

  1. Weight: As explained above, the weight of the paper affects its thickness and sturdiness. Consider what kind of files you will be printing. For everyday prints, basic paper may suffice, while discussions may require a much heavier stock.

  2. Brightness: The brightness of the paper can influence the quality of the printed output. Greater brightness levels (normally above 90) lead to sharper images and text.

  3. Finish: Decide whether you require a smooth or textured finish based on the last application of the printed product. Smooth paper is better for high-quality prints, while textured paper might include a professional touch to creative jobs.

  4. Ecological Impact: If sustainability is a top priority for you or your organization, consider going with recycled or sustainably sourced paper.

  5. Expense: Prices can vary considerably based on type and quality. Balancing your budget with your quality needs will help you in making the best choice.
